How I Check What the Tag Really Means
I’ve learned that not every “Made in America” label means the same thing. Sometimes it means the product was fully made in the U.S., while other times only part of the production happened here. I always look for details such as:
- “Made in USA”
- “Assembled in USA”
- “Proudly made in America”
- Specific state or city manufacturing information
That helps me avoid assuming more than the label actually promises.

Why I Pay Attention to Materials
Even when something is made in America, the materials may come from elsewhere. I like to know whether the product uses natural, recycled, or premium materials. This matters to me because the quality and sustainability of the materials often affect how the product feels and how long it lasts.
